The College of Staten Island men’s volleyball team made history today, scoring its first win in program history in a five-set marathon match against City College of New York as part of CUNYAC All-Day Play at John Jay College.  CSI fell to Baruch College earlier in the afternoon, 3-0, but rebounded nicely for a 3-2 win over the Beavers, extending their record to 1-4 overall, and 1-1 in CUNYAC play.

CSI fell to Baruch College in straight sets by scores of 25-14, 25-6, and 25-10, but then got a break to prepare for CCNY and it served the Dolphins well.  CSI got off to a fast start taking the first two games by scores of 25-18, and 25-8, their first two set wins of the season.  But the Beavers came back and scored a pair of 25-20 wins to tie things up at 2-2.  Then, in a fifth and deciding match, CSI won 15-10, giving them the landmark win.

The win also avenged an earlier season, non-conference, 3-0, loss to the Beavers earlier this season for the Dolphins.
